House for sale in the town of Yablanitsa

The house has a total living area of 128 sq m. It is on two floors, in very good condition. It has internal insulation, suspended ceilings. Sold furnished.

Distribution:

  • First floor - living room with kitchen, storage room, bathroom and toilet.
  • Second floor - a bedroom with a large terrace and two more transitional bedrooms.

The heating of the whole house is via air ducts. There is a solar panel for the water heater. The house is supplied with drinking water from its own borehole.

The size of the garden is about 1500 sq m. In the yard there are several fruit trees. In front of the house there is another one-story, solid building (barbecue) with a total area of 18 sq m. At the back there is another building of 19 sq m - a summer kitchen. The house also has a garage with an area of 17 sqm, and a two-story outbuilding with a total living area of 82 sq m and a second farm building of 16 sq.m.

The property is kept in very good condition.
